Output 1d8524e8a3a52a2d8b61698c2411c03a6af6f73e90635412c1fe80d67b60d64f:3

value
190518000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56afd9d28b0a2978c38d375893fd7756e4b5a051 OP_EQUALVERIFY OP_CHECKSIG
address
18uMmq95b9ECoKtTNxNnhdqtow5hRrqKr4
transaction
1d8524e8a3a52a2d8b61698c2411c03a6af6f73e90635412c1fe80d67b60d64f
confirmations
651156
spent
true